在python中快速浏览数据集应该调用那个函数python sns绘制回归线_python快速浏览整体数据集分布
快速浏览数据集,观察数据分布 。便于合理的解释统计分析的结果 。还可能为做亚组分析提供思路 。
快速浏览数据集可以使用pairplot() 。默认情况下,此函数使用散点图和直方图 , 还可以在非对角线上绘制回归图,在对角线上绘制核密度估计图 。
609ae4893729a124ffa1e2ccbc37bd8e.png
这是在rrt分组下不同数据相互关系的分布情况,图太大,不能完全展示 。
9530c1d5caee8fddf75c2d9cae1a3561.png
这是整体数据的核密度分布,只是展示了部分结果 。
其他几种方法来可视化数据的单变量或双变量分布 。
sns.displot(data, x="age", hue="rrt", multiple="stack")
6208af93adc00e6493a2cee77e62c794.png
堆砌条形图
05275683333dba405248c28d89c4581d.png
密度图
035bcf1f555699e20fd5a9bacbb69134.png
分布概率图
每种方法都有相对的优势和劣势,数据量较大时,可以从不同角度直观观察数据的分布情况,可能会发现异常值 。并能够对统计分析的结果可以更合理的解释,或者为做亚组分析提供思
python load Iris.data数据集出现报错的问题首先标注一下报错内容:
报错key words:b'Iris-setosa'
通过搜索原因,发现有可能是在对文件读取是编译出现了问题,并且Keyword中提示b'Iris-setosa' , 而我们的string转float函数中没有字母b,很奇怪 。所以尝试将转换函数所有的string前加b 。结果发现数据读取正常 。
下边附上转换函数:
-markdown用的还不熟,怎么转换字体颜色啊 , 强迫症要犯了Face with Tears of Joy 。
python 字典调用C函数使用Python的ctypes,我们可以直接调用由C直接编译出来的函数 。其实就是调用动态链接库中的函数 。为什么我们需要这样做呢 , 因为有些时候,我们可能需要一个性能上比较讲究的算法,有些时候,我们可以在Python中使用已经有了的现成的被封闭在动态链接库中的函数 。下面是如何调用的示例 。
首先,我们用一个乘法来表示一个算法功能 。下面是C的程序:
int multiply(int num1, int num2){
return num1 * num2;
}
如果在Windows下,你可能需要写成下面这个样子:
#include windows.h
BOOL APIENTRYDll
Main(HANDLE hModule, DWORD dwReason, LPVOID lpReserved){
return TRUE;
}
__declspec(dllexport)
【python函数data Python函数打印】intmultiply(int num1, int num2){
return num1 * num2;
}
然后,自然是把这个C文件编成动态链接库:
Linux下的编译:
gcc -c -fPIC libtest.c
gcc -shared libtest.o -o libtest.so
Windows下的编译:
cl -LD libtest.c -libtest.dll
于是在我们的Python中可以这样使用:
(其中的libtest.so在Windows下改成libtest.dll即可)
from ctypes import *
import os
libtest = cdll.LoadLibrary(os.getcwd()'/libtest.so')
print libtest.multiply(2, 2)4
注意:上面的Python脚本中需要把动态链接库放到当前目录中 。
新手关于python中pandas函数的使用利用Pythonpython函数data的pandas数据结构来读取excel表格python函数data的数据python函数data,部分代码如下python函数data:
#-*- coding:utf-8 -*-
import pandas as pd
import matplotlib.pyplot as plt
catering_data="https://www.04ip.com/post/catering_sale.xls"
data=https://www.04ip.com/post/pd.read_excel(catering_data,index_col=u'日期')
#读取数据python函数data , 指定"日期"列为索引列
大多数书上都是这样写的,但是在Python2.7上运行时出现错误 。(没有在Python3.x版本试过)
出现了如下问题:
这里写图片描述
使用help(pd.read_excel)发现参数中有必选参数sheetname,加入到函数中 , 代码如下:
#-*- coding:utf-8 -*-
import pandas as pd
import matplotlib.pyplot as plt
catering_data="https://www.04ip.com/post/catering_sale.xls"
data=https://www.04ip.com/post/pd.read_excel(catering_data,sheetname=0,index_col=u'日期')
运行成功 。
sheetname=0 的意思是:读取xls文件中的第一个表格 。(假设文件中有很多个表格)
另外,也可以将文件转换成csv格式,就不需要这个参数了 。代码如下:
catering_data="https://www.04ip.com/post/catering_sale.csv"
data=https://www.04ip.com/post/pd.read_csv(catering_data)
关于python函数data和Python函数打印的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息 , 记得收藏关注本站 。
推荐阅读
- 月老盲盒小程序源码,脱单盲盒小程序源码
- word里面行高怎么设置,word里的行高怎么设置
- word副标题怎么加,word文档加副标题
- python函数曲线图 python 函数图
- go语言闭包函数教学视频,闭包js
- 鸿蒙系统顶部感应熄屏,鸿蒙系统顶部感应熄屏怎么设置
- 网红弹力裤直播照片女,网红弹力裤直播照片女
- linux强制退出的命令 linux强制退出程序快捷键
- 网卡路由器怎么设置,网卡路由器怎么设置桥接模式